Description

Cariprazine-d6 is a deuterium labeled Cariprazine. Cariprazine Cariprazine is an antipsychotic agent that exhibits high affinity for the D3 (Ki of 0.085 nM) and D2 (Ki of 0.49 nM) receptors, and moderate affinity for the 5-HT1A receptor (Ki of 2.6 nM)[1].

IC50 & Target[1]

Dopamine D2 Receptor

0.49 nM (Ki)

Dopamine D3 Receptor

0.085 nM (Ki)

5-HT1A Receptor

2.6 nM (Ki)
